欢迎大家订阅【Python从入门到精通】专栏,一起探索Python的无限可能!
前言
随着数据量的急剧增长,数据库管理系统在现代软件开发中扮演着至关重要的角色。MySQL作为一种流行的开源数据库,以其高效、灵活和易于使用的特性,成为众多企业和开发者的首选。本章详细讲解了MySQL的基本概念,涵盖SQL语言的基础、数据库的构成、MySQL的安装步骤,以及如何利用图形化工具DBeaver来简化数据库管理操作。
本篇文章参考:黑马程序员
一、SQL语言
SQL(结构化查询语言)是一种广泛应用于管理和操作关系数据库的标准语言,发挥着重要作用。无论采用何种开发语言或方向,Java、C、C++、Python、Scala等编程语言均支持SQL。
其应用领域包括后端开发、数据分析、大数据处理、人工智能以及运维测试等。
二、数据库
在信息化社会,数据无处不在。编程语言因其提供了执行各种数据操作的语法和功能,而被归纳为处理和计算数据的一类。那么,数据存储又如何呢?
数据库是一个有组织的数据集合,旨在高效存储、管理和检索数据。那么它是如何组织数据并存储的呢?
在日常生活中,使用Excel可以有效地组织数据:
而在程序中,数据库则提供了一种更为系统化的数据存储方式:
那么如何实现这种数据库形式的数据管理呢?
这就需要依靠数据库管理系统,